当TP钱包提示“没有矿工费”时,表面问题是无法发起交易,深层问题却是:链上执行需要计算资源与打包激励,钱包在不同链、不同网络参数下对“手续费/矿工费”的依赖程度不同。要解决它,不能只盯着充值按钮,而要把链上计算、风险控制、实时资产监控、交易失败恢复以及未来技术演进放进同一套决策框架里,用比较评测的方式把“可行路径”与“不可行路径”剥离出来。
【链上计算:先算清“为什么卡住”】【对比】
在支持EVM的链上,买币本质是一次或多次合约调用:交换路由、授权(approve)或路由参数校验都可能触发额外Gas。TP钱包若显示无矿工费,通常意味着当前链的原生币(如ETH/BNB/等)余额不足,导致交易无法广播或执行失败。此时“直接买”的路径往往不可行,而“先补足最小Gas”再进行交换才是通用策略。值得注意的是:不同交易类型对Gas敏感度不同——纯转账>授权>路由交换,且聚合器还可能带来更复杂的调用栈。
【风险控制:把“补费”当作一次资产再分配】
“补矿工费”不是无脑充值。比较两种方式:

1)从交易所转入:优点是批量便捷;风险是链上网络识别与地址兼容性(尤其跨链/ERC20代币与主币混淆)。

2)链内小额换取主币:优点是可局部纠错;风险是你可能在没有足够Gas的前提下无法完成兑换。
因此更稳的顺序是:先核对当前钱包所处链ID与网络,再评估需要的最小Gas区间;若主币余额为0且无法发起任何交易,则应优先走“外部转入主币”的确定路径,避免反复尝试造成状态污染。
【实时资产监控:看见“可用余额”而非只看总资产】【对比】
很多用户只关注代币价格与总市值,却忽略“可用主币余额/Gas可用性”。比较:
- 仅看资产总览:可能误判“已经有钱”。
- 看合约与主币可用余额:能确认是否满足最小Gas。
建议在发起买币前执行三https://www.wdxxgl.com ,步检查:当前链上主币可用余额、Gas估算区间、以及是否存在待确认授权交易。
【交易失败:把失败当作信号而不是终点】【对比】
失败通常分为:不足Gas、nonce问题、滑点/路由失败、或合约调用拒绝。对策对比:
- 不足Gas:补主币并重新估算。
- nonce问题:等待网络确认或清理未确认交易。
- 路由/滑点失败:降低交易额度、调整滑点或更换路由。
关键是建立“失败分类->修复动作”的映射表,而不是盲目重试。
【前瞻性科技变革:账户抽象与代付手续费的可能方向】
未来更可能出现“手续费代付/交易代扣(Paymaster)”或账户抽象(Account Abstraction)让用户无需持有主币也能完成交换。这意味着“矿工费缺失”的体验门槛会下降。但在可预期阶段,仍应以当前链机制为准:代付服务可能存在额外费用、风控与可用性差异。
【专家展望:用参数化流程替代一次性操作】
专业交易者更倾向于把买币过程流程化:先链上估算、再限额、再风控参数固化(滑点、路由、授权策略)、最后用实时监控与失败恢复机制收敛风险。你越是把每次“无矿工费”的偶发事件当成可建模的问题,越能在下一次快速恢复。
总结:TP钱包不能买币并不等于“买不了”,而是要求你先理解链上成本结构,再用可验证的检查与失败修复策略建立稳定路径。只要把主币Gas准备、网络与地址核验、实时可用余额监控、以及失败分类处理做到位,交易体验将从“卡住”走向“可控”。
评论
LunaTrader
把“矿工费”拆成链上计算与失败类型来处理,思路更可执行了。
星野小舟
实时监控可用余额这点很关键,总资产看着像够了实际不行。
TechMochi
喜欢你对代付/账户抽象的前瞻性对比,给了未来路线但也强调了现实可行性。
Neo柚子酱
交易失败分类映射的建议很实用,我以前都是一遍遍重试导致状态更乱。